P2109: Throttle/Pedal Position Sensor A Minimum Stop Performance

What to do

Often a cheap fix. Ask for the throttle body to be cleaned and the throttle relearn procedure carried out before any part is quoted — the position is learned, and carbon slowly moves it out of range. Also worth knowing: if the throttle body was cleaned recently and this code appeared afterwards, the relearn was probably skipped.

What this code means

The learned closed position of throttle or pedal sensor A no longer matches what the module expects. This looks like an obscure code and is one of the more useful ones in the range, because it usually has a cheap answer.

What the minimum stop is. The throttle plate cannot close completely — it rests against a mechanical stop that leaves it very slightly open, which is what lets the engine idle if the motor loses power. The module learns exactly where that stop sits, because the position matters to a fraction of a degree: everything the throttle does is measured from it.

Why it drifts. Carbon builds around the plate, so the plate comes to rest a little further open each year than it did when the value was learned. Eventually the learned figure and the real one differ enough for the module to notice. The throttle body is not broken and the sensor is not broken — the reference has moved.

Which makes the repair cheap when it is caught here. Clean the throttle body and run the relearn procedure, and the reference is correct again. Skipping the relearn after cleaning is a common way to produce this code deliberately: the plate now closes further than the module expects, which is the same disagreement in the other direction.

This is the same shape as the clutch adaptation under P0810 and the gearbox actuator calibration under P0909 — an adaptive system reporting that reality has drifted past what it can absorb, rather than a part having failed.
